Reality and fusion of matter and lines. The Rap Wood.ss stool, with its distinctive and evocative design, decorates and equips contemporary private spaces and collective environments with a unique taste and style.

Design craftsmanship combined with extraordinary projects gives a synonym for Colico. It is a tribute to true craftsmanship, multi-generational manufacturing, and details that ultimately influence the style of the finished products. A major advantage of these luxurious chairs is the wide range of color options and their combinations, allowing you to create your dream design within your interior.

A Slice of the Company’s History

It is 1920, and in Brianza, a land with peasant traditions near Milan, the first design and carpentry schools are born, and artisan furniture shops grow in strength. This is where the company's story begins. A family story that starts with Andrea Colico and his passion for chairs, which he produces in a small courtyard in the town of Cabiate.

The 1950s

After difficult post-war years, Antonio, Andrea’s son, senses the first breeze of change. Aware of the growing attention from the bourgeois public to the value of home and related goods, their refined taste, and the ongoing process of urbanization, he chooses to move himself and his family to Varedo, close to what is becoming one of the most important cities in Europe: Milan.

The 1960s

This is the golden age of furniture. Chair production, deeply rooted in the territory where it operates, draws from local taste and tradition and always has a strong sense of belonging. But for Antonio, this is not enough; he is a cautious entrepreneur and takes advantage of the development of a new district in the heart of Friuli Venezia Giulia, beginning to distinguish between semi-finished products purchased in Udine province and the processing continued in his laboratory in Brianza.

The 1970s

Antonio Colico continues to grow and develop. These are flourishing years, years of economic growth, where work is seen as a social value. At this historic moment, Antonio decides to open a manufacturing plant in Friuli, a region increasingly specialized in wood processing for chair making. However, the head and heart of the company remain in Brianza, where Antonio’s wife and his most loyal collaborators continue working on coatings and finishes, paying attention to quality and detail, for which the company is known. The commercial structure also began to take shape thanks to participation in its first Salone Internazionale del Mobile in 1970, an event to which the Colico family would dedicate the next 50 years.

The 1980s

The third significant phase in the entrepreneurial history of the Colico family began in the 1980s. Young Walter, Antonio and Maria’s eldest son, supports his father in managing the company. Thanks to design studies conducted abroad, Walter opens the doors of the family business to design and international markets, which inspire him and towards which he directs his gaze. The new company was founded in 1982 under the name Colico Design.

The 1990s

Ten years after the new company’s founding, Walter’s younger brother Diego joins him. Together with their father Antonio and an increasingly close-knit and consolidated family of collaborators, the company develops and strengthens its position on global markets, also thanks to participation in trade fairs. These are years of experimentation, initial hesitation in using colors, but also a focus on lines that Walter very much desired, who increasingly becomes a creative element of the company thanks to his talent for beautiful, eccentric, and experimental things.

The Year 2000

At the turn of the century, Colico Design expands thanks to Italian and international distribution networks. It’s time to focus on the brand image, to work on the flagship collection. Walter begins collaborating with young architects and promising designers. The success was immediate: new important business contacts were established, and Colico products began to be featured in the most prominent TV programs in entertainment, sports, news, and lifestyle.

The Year 2010

Walter, together with his childhood friend, now renowned architect Kicco Bestetti, creates a iconic product: the Milano 2015 chair. In this creation, he gives his all: love for his city and joy from being a guest at Expo 2015, a passion for color and new technologies, a line of classic design, as well as memories and emotions of form, with which he has lived in close contact since childhood. It is an instant success that continues to this day and has placed Milano 2015 at the center of several projects, including Design for Charity held in the magnificent setting of the Triennale building in April 2011, featuring artists of the caliber of Karima Rashid, Piero Lissoni, Elio Fiorucci, and Patricia Urquiola.
